Open Campus Program Services

PASOS Colegiales | College STEPS: We support high school seniors on their journey to higher education through a structured curriculum that helps students stay organized and on track. The content can be provided in English or Spanish.

Juntos Program Services

Juntos Academia: Juntos Academy is a fun and inspiring overnight summer camp on OSU’s campus that engages high school students from around the state through hands-on activities and workshops.
